首页 > 图书中心 >图书详情

面向对象与Java程序设计 (第3版)-微课视频版

提供PPT课件,大纲,源码,教案,视频,试卷等资源,国家级规划教材,咨询QQ:860958902(仅限教师)。本产品可作为计算机相关专业本科生Java 课程的相关教材,也可供软件设计开发人员参考使用。

作者:朱福喜
定价:69.80
印次:3-6
ISBN:9787302529408
出版日期:2020.08.01
印刷日期:2024.02.01

本书注重结合实例以及重要的设计模式,循序渐进地向读者介绍了Java面向对象编程的重要知识。针对较难理解的问题,所列举例子都是由简到繁,便于读者掌握Java面向对象编程的思想。全书分为17章,分别讲解了基本数据类型、枚举和数组、运算符、表达式和语句、类、对象和接口、面向对象的几个基本原则、重要的设计模式、常用实用类、Java Swing图形用户界面、对话框、Java输入/输出流、泛型与集合框架、JDBC数据库操作、Java多线程机制、Java网络基础以及Java Applet等内容。

more >

前言 又迎来了本书的再次改版。改版之际,为了对读者负责,作者还是审慎地考虑了一下这个问题:Java语言的行情怎么样,还是那么火吗?经过一番调研,很高兴地看到,尽管已经有20多年的历史,Java语言仍在不断发展,并且备受业界的欢迎,她仍然是IT行业的主力军。 在过去的20多年中,Java已从计算机编程语言的第25位上升到最高位置。其广泛的声誉在于其简单和用户高效的功能,例如其语言的清晰性、易于调试的过程、通用的兼容性以及巨大的潜力等。与其他计算机编程语言相比,Java是迄今为止最受欢迎的语言。在这个背景下,本书的前两版也得到众多读者的支持和鼓励。 纵观Java的一派大好形势,作者信心满满地完成了这次改版。新版跟踪了Java语言的最新发展动向,对旧版存在的一些瑕疵进行了订正,修订了新版JDK的安装和说明,对部分内容和习题进行了调整。全书共分13章。第1章主要介绍Java的发展、语言特点和展示Java的独立应用程序和Applet程序的小实例,使读者对Java语言有一个概貌性的了解。第2章介绍Java编程的基础知识,主要包括数据类型、变量、表达式和流程控制语句。第3章介绍Java面向对象编程的基础知识,主要讨论面向对象技术的封装、抽象、继承和多态等特征。第4、5两章介绍Java面向对象编程的实现机制,通过这两章的学习,读者可以掌握Java语言和面向对象程序设计的精髓。第6章介绍Java图形用户界面的设计和编程实现,通过这章的学习,读者可以编写出丰富多彩的程序界面。第7章介绍流和文件,这一章不仅是文件和输入输出操作的基础,也是后续的Java高级编程如网络编程的基础。第8章介绍Java的多线程编程和异常处理,掌握多线程可以使程序通过多线程完成一些并行执行的任务,掌握异常处理机制能够保证程序有足够的强壮性。第9章介绍Applet的设计,Applet能够使Java语言在Web上充分展示其魅力。第10章介绍网络编程,这一章充分显示了Java的强大网络编程功能。第11章介绍Java数据库连接(JDBC),掌握JDBC可以很方便地在Java程序中引入数据库应用。第12、13章介绍Java的服务端编程工具Servlet和JSP,掌握这两章能够实现最基本的B/S模式计算。同时,作为本书的辅助,作者还出版了配套的《面向对象与Java程序设计(第3版)上机实践与习题解析》。 本书提供教学大纲、教学课件、电子教案、程序源码、教学进度表等配套资源,扫描封底的课件二维码可以下载; 本书还提供500分钟的视频讲解,扫描书中相应章节的二维码,可以在线观看、学习。 在本书的编写和改版过程中,得到清华大学出版社魏江江分社长和王冰飞编辑的大力支持,在此谨向他们表示衷心的感谢。 本书既可作为计算机及IT相关专业的教材,也可作为软件开发人员和其他有关人员的学习参考资料以及IT行业从业人员的培训教材。 作者 2020.4于武汉学院

more >
扫描二维码
下载APP了解更多

同系列产品more >

Java Web程序设计(第4版·Eclipse...

郭克华 主编;王丽薇,
定 价:59.80元

查看详情
Oracle数据库教程(第3版﹒微课视...

赵明渊 唐明伟
定 价:69元

查看详情
数字图像处理

李斌
定 价:59.80元

查看详情
计算机系统结构教程(第4版)

张晨曦,沈立,王志英,
定 价:65元

查看详情
计算机组成原理(第2版)

张晨曦,张惠娟 主编;
定 价:59.80元

查看详情
图书分类全部图书
more >
  •  
  • 本书注重结合实例以及重要的设计模式,循序渐进地向读者介绍了Java面向对象编程的重要知识。针对较难理解的问题,所列举例子都是由简到繁,便于读者掌握Java面向对象编程的思想。全书分为17章,分别讲解了基本数据类型、枚举和数组、运算符、表达式和语句、类、对象和接口、面向对象的几个基本原则、重要的设计模式、常用实用类、Java Swing图形用户界面、对话框、Java输入/输出流、泛型与集合框架、JDBC数据库操作、Java多线程机制、Java网络基础以及Java Applet等内容。 本书适合作为高等院校计算机专业Java语言程序设计以及面向对象语言课程的教材。
more >
  • 目录

    源码下载

    第1章Java概述

    1.1Java技术的出现与形成

    1.2Java语言的特色

    1.3Java的开发和执行环境

    1.3.1JDK的下载

    1.3.2JDK的安装与环境配置

    1.3.3JDK环境工具简介

    1.4一个简单的独立应用程序

    1.4.1从编辑程序到执行程序的完整过程

    1.4.2Java独立应用程序的基本结构

    1.5一个简单的Applet程序

    1.6一个具有输入功能的程序

    1.7小结

    习题1

    第2章Java语言基础

    2.1变量和数据类型

    2.1.1变量的名字

    2.1.2变量的类型

    2.1.3变量初始化

    2.1.4final变量

    2.2运算符

    2.2.1算术运算符

    2.2.2关系与逻辑运算符

    2.2.3位运算符

    2.2.4赋值运算符

    2.2.5其他运算符

    2.3表达式与语句

    2.3.1表达式

    2.3.2语句

    2.4控制语句

    2.4.1if语句

    2.4.2switch语句

    2.4.3while和do…while语句

    2.4.4for语句

    2.4.5跳转语句

    2.5数组

    2.5.1创建和使用数组

    2.5.2对象数组

    2.5.3多维数组

    2.5.4复制数组

    2.6小结

    习题2

    第3章面向对象程序设计基础

    3.1面向对象程序设计概述

    3.2类与对象

    3.2.1对象

    3.2....

精彩书评more >

标题

评论

版权所有(C)2023 清华大学出版社有限公司 京ICP备10035462号 京公网安备11010802042911号

联系我们 | 网站地图 | 法律声明 | 友情链接 | 盗版举报 | 人才招聘